Am I directly eligible for jobs in Germany after completing my five years of study, or do I have to do a masters first?

It depends. Your eligibility to work in Germany after a five-year degree depends on whether your qualification is recognized as equivalent to a German master's degree.

- If your degree is recognized as a master's equivalent: You can apply for jobs directly after graduation and use the 18-month post-study work visa (Job Seeker Visa) to search for employment.
- If your degree is considered a bachelor's equivalent: Pursuing a master's in Germany is usually recommended to improve your job prospects and meet qualification requirements.
